Definitions of Shadow

n. Shade within defined limits; obscurity or deprivation of light, apparent on a surface, and representing the form of the body which intercepts the rays of light. See the Note under shade, n., 1.

n. Darkness; shade; obscurity.

n. A shaded place; shelter; protection; security.

n. A reflected image, as in a mirror or in water.

n. That which follows or attends a person or thing like a shadow; an inseparable companion; hence, an obsequious follower.

n. A spirit; a ghost; a shade; a phantom.

n. An imperfect and faint representation; adumbration; indistinct image; dim bodying forth; hence, mystical representation; type.

n. A small degree; a shade.

n. An uninvited guest coming with one who is invited.

transitive v. To cut off light from; to put in shade; to shade; to throw a shadow upon; to overspead with obscurity.

transitive v. To conceal; to hide; to screen.

transitive v. To protect; to shelter from danger; to shroud.

transitive v. To mark with gradations of light or color; to shade.

transitive v. To represent faintly or imperfectly; to adumbrate; hence, to represent typically.

transitive v. To cloud; to darken; to cast a gloom over.

transitive v. To attend as closely as a shadow; to follow and watch closely, especially in a secret or unobserved manner.

Origin of Shadow Old English scead(u)we (noun), oblique case of sceadu (see shade), sceadwian ‘screen or shield from attack’, of Germanic origin; related to Dutch schaduw and German Schatten (nouns), from an Indo-European root shared by Greek skotos ‘darkness’.
